Residents are invited to a free community workshop exploring how greener suburbs can help protect WA’s iconic black cockatoos on Saturday 18 April.

Urban Greening and Black Cockatoos will be held from 9.00am – 12.30pm at Stirling Leisure – Scarborough Community Centre.

Urbanist Simon Blackwell will explain the benefits of urban greening for cooling suburbs, improving liveability and creating habitat.

After morning tea, Dr Christine Groom, author of Creating Black Cockatoo Friendly Suburbs, will share insights into the challenges facing black cockatoos and how everyday gardens and streetscapes can help support their survival.

The workshop includes Q&A sessions and practical take home ideas. Places are limited and bookings are essential.
